#e36625 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e36625 is composed of 89% red, 40%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 55.1%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 20.5 degrees, a saturation of 77.2% and a lightness of 51.8%. #e36625 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c4a with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e36625 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e36625 has RGB values of R:227, G:102, B:37 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.84,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14902821.

Shades and Tints of #e36625
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080301 is the darkest color, while #fef8f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e36625
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848484 is the less saturated color, while #f66012 is the most saturated one.
